🥘 Ingredients

9 items
  • 2 shots Espresso
  • 1.5 cups Whole milk
  • 2 tablespoons Cream cheese
  • 2 tablespoons Powdered sugar
  • 1 teaspoon Vanilla extract
  • 0.25 teaspoons Ground cinnamon
  • 1 tablespoon Brown sugar
  • 2 tablespoons Whipped cream
  • 0.5 teaspoons Cinnamon sugar blend

📝 Instructions

8 steps
1

Brew 2 shots of espresso using an espresso machine or a stovetop moka pot. Set aside.

2

In a small saucepan over medium heat, warm the whole milk until it is hot but not boiling. Remove from heat.

3

In a separate mixing bowl, whisk together the cream cheese, powdered sugar, vanilla extract, ground cinnamon, and brown sugar until smooth and creamy.

4

Pour the warm milk into the cream cheese mixture and whisk until well combined.

5

Froth the milk mixture using a milk frother or by shaking it vigorously in a sealed mason jar (then microwaving for 30 seconds to stabilize the foam).

6

In a cappuccino cup, pour the brewed espresso. Slowly pour the frothed milk mixture over the espresso, holding back some foam to spoon on top.

7

Top the cappuccino with a dollop of whipped cream and sprinkle with a cinnamon sugar blend.

8

Serve immediately and enjoy the rich, Cinnabon-inspired flavors!
